About the Department:
Welcome to the Division of Elementary, Literacy, and Secondary Education (ELS)! ELS comprises the Elementary Education, Health and Physical Education, Reading/Literacy Education, and Secondary Education programs. We offer a wide range of degree and licensure opportunities for beginning and experienced educators in grades PK-12. Choices include initial preparation as a teacher in elementary education (PK-6), secondary education (middle and high school subjects), physical education, foreign language education, or English as a Second Language (ESL). We also support advanced preparation for teacher leaders through our Reading Specialist program as well as advanced coursework across a range of specializations for students in the CEHD PhD in Education program.

George Mason University is a public, comprehensive, research university established by the Commonwealth of Virginia located in Northern Virginia, outside of Washington, D.C. Mason was initially founded as a branch of the University of Virginia in 1949, and became an independent institution in 1972. George Mason University is an innovative and inclusive academic community committed to creating a more just, free, and prosperous world.
